The Anhk class Merchant is a commercial starship.
- It is a civilian ship and a Merchant Vessel.
Description (Specifications)
The Anhk class Merchant is a general-purpose design, intended to carry both passengers and freight along backwater routes in the Third Imperium. Although it can't compete with more specialized vessels, it is well suited for its intended niche: the streamlined hull allows Anhk-class ships to land directly at dirtside starports, while the fuel processor enables them to service even poorly-equipped starports.
